高中学籍管理系统:需求与功能分析
需积分: 16 44 浏览量
更新于2024-12-21
收藏 27KB DOC 举报
"高中学籍管理系统的需求分析文档旨在明确软件的目标、用户群体、功能需求、性能指标以及输入输出要求,以确保系统满足教育行业的实际需求。"
在软件工程的领域中,需求分析是项目开发的基石,它清晰地定义了系统应该做什么,以及如何满足用户的期望。在这个高中学籍管理系统的案例中,需求分析文档详细列出了各个关键要素。
首先,该系统主要服务于三个主要用户群体:学籍管理人员、教师和学生。管理人员拥有对软件的全面修改权限,可以定制和优化系统以适应学校管理需求;教师可以对学生信息进行编辑,以及进行成绩的录入、删除和查询;学生则仅能查询自己的成绩,这体现了职责分离的原则,确保了数据的安全性和准确性。
文档中的"任务概述"部分明确了系统的目标,旨在提升学籍管理的效率,简化档案管理工作,减轻行政人员的负担。同时,用户特点的描述强调了系统需适应教育环境,便于操作和维护。
在"需求规定"章节,功能规定是核心内容。例如,使用输入处理输出(IPO)表格,详细列举了系统应具备的各项功能,包括输入学生的学籍信息、处理各种操作,以及输出查询结果。性能规定则关注系统的效率和适应性,如查询的查全率、响应时间、更新处理速度等,这些都是衡量系统性能的重要指标。
此外,系统还需要具有一定的灵活性,以应对需求变化、运行环境改变和其他软件接口调整等情况。这意味着系统设计应考虑到未来的扩展性和可维护性,以保证其长期的实用性。
最后,"输入输出要求"部分详细描述了数据的类型、格式、数值范围和精度,确保输入数据的有效性和输出结果的清晰易读。这部分内容对于实现系统的数据处理和交互至关重要。
总结来说,这个高中学籍管理系统的软件需求分析涵盖了系统目标、用户需求、功能规格、性能指标和数据交互等多个层面,为后续的设计、开发和测试提供了明确的指导,是软件项目成功的关键步骤。
2008-07-24 上传
2022-05-28 上传
2020-05-27 上传
2020-06-24 上传
2022-08-08 上传
2021-11-29 上传
2008-12-14 上传
2020-10-22 上传
mao331550251
- 粉丝: 0
- 资源: 1
最新资源
- JavaScript实现的高效pomodoro时钟教程
- CMake 3.25.3版本发布:程序员必备构建工具
- 直流无刷电机控制技术项目源码集合
- Ak Kamal电子安全客户端加载器-CRX插件介绍
- 揭露流氓软件:月息背后的秘密
- 京东自动抢购茅台脚本指南:如何设置eid与fp参数
- 动态格式化Matlab轴刻度标签 - ticklabelformat实用教程
- DSTUHack2021后端接口与Go语言实现解析
- CMake 3.25.2版本Linux软件包发布
- Node.js网络数据抓取技术深入解析
- QRSorteios-crx扩展:优化税务文件扫描流程
- 掌握JavaScript中的算法技巧
- Rails+React打造MF员工租房解决方案
- Utsanjan:自学成才的UI/UX设计师与技术博客作者
- CMake 3.25.2版本发布,支持Windows x86_64架构
- AR_RENTAL平台:HTML技术在增强现实领域的应用